Taxonomy Tales is a collection of classes each covering a major category of life on earth--from mollusks to cetaceans to marsupials! These classes can be taken in any order and do not build upon each other. Take one class or take them all! This class explores a group called "Pinnipeds", which includes 33 species of seals, sea lions, and walruses. In this class, we will first learn what taxonomy is and how we group animals by relatedness. We will discuss what all pinnipeds have in common and...
Students will be able to describe the group called "pinnipeds" and the main groups of animals it includes. They will be able to compare and contrast these different animals, sharing what they have in common even though they are so unique! Along the way, students will gain a deeper appreciation for taxonomy as a study and the diversity in the animal kingdom.
